Hi Manfred.

Aircraft LN would be from 5. Staffel in II. Gruppe of KG53. de Zeng and Stankey say that II. Gruppe of KG53 transferred to Lille-Nord 12th July 1940. I have a Flugbuch to a man from 5./KG53 but he refers only to 'Lille' as the base from which he transferred to Radom on 30th April 1941, which does not help much, but Heinz Kiehl in his book on KG53 quotes an airman saying 'we moved from Lille-Nord to Grojek near Radom in Poland.'

I have take a look about three sources.
KG 53, 2.Gruppe (within A1+LN). July 40 - June 41.
Henry L. deZeng: Lille- Ronchin; Michael Holm: Lille North; Lexikon der Wehrmacht:Lille-Vembrechis (Wambrechies). All villages/airfields north of Lille
On Lille Vendeville airfield, SW of Lille, same time, KG1, KG2; nothing about KG53 use this airfield also.

Hallo Manfred,

I./KG53 was located at Vitry-en-Artois (South of Lille) from 12-07-1940 till 18-06-1941.

Attacks by I.KG/53 on England would start at Vitry, but often they would first assemble with the whole Geschwader at Lille Vendeville.

II./KG53 was at Vendeville

Source: Kiehl and my own collection.
